Output f62d5b59f8fc1d0ef026f6b25081b98ab55bbdbcdb45f73f82d259cf71cdb5f4:0

value
3895108
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ca3d782e66b74b11241a351e378644dc4aa196b6 OP_EQUAL
address
3L8N4GQ9PTQZYmXYVA798zF1L9DUVUd5V9
transaction
f62d5b59f8fc1d0ef026f6b25081b98ab55bbdbcdb45f73f82d259cf71cdb5f4
spent
true